Output 57980f78691b58c0469631a10b040b6fcf501fb5dcf90d7021c524c80ae92e6d:1

value
2627572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03e3f4efcd411402a61dc7738850e31e6a7f1874 OP_EQUALVERIFY OP_CHECKSIG
address
1Ma7HrK6Mhf6gentNj44qwq2fcvEsiED2
transaction
57980f78691b58c0469631a10b040b6fcf501fb5dcf90d7021c524c80ae92e6d
spent
true